About the Role
We are looking for a highly analytical and driven Finance Intern to join our Corporate Development team. This role offers a unique opportunity to work closely with leadership on strategic initiatives, including sales analytics, financial modeling, and market research. You will gain hands-on exposure to high-impact projects that influence business growth, investment decisions, and operational efficiency.
Key Responsibilities
Partner closely with Sales, GCSS, Marketing, RevOps, and other internal teams to evaluate deal economics, pricing, and commercial structures.
Support the CFO’s office in financial analysis, strategic initiatives, and decision support.
Assisting the team in building financial models and scenario analysis for pricing, deal structuring, and revenue evaluation.
Prepare data-driven presentations and narratives for leadership, board, and investor discussions.
Track and analyze key SaaS metrics such as ARR, NRR, margins, and cash conversion.
Requirements & Qualifications
Recently completed a Bachelor’s/Master’s degree in Finance, Accounting, Commerce, Economics, or a related field (CA/CFA/MBA candidates preferred).
Strong academic track record.
Advanced proficiency in MS Excel (financial modeling, pivot tables, data analysis) and PowerPoint.
Basic understanding of financial statements and accounting principles.
Strong analytical, research, and problem-solving skills.
Excellent communication and stakeholder management abilities.
Ability to man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ced, dynamic environment.

Founded in 2014 by Khadim Batti and Vara Kumar, Whatfix is a leading global B2B SaaS provider and the largest pure-play enterprise digital adoption platform (DAP). Whatfix empowers companies to maximize the ROI of their digital investments across the application lifecycle, from ideation to training to the deployment of software. Driving user productivity, ensuring process compliance, and improving user experience of internal and customer-facing applications. Whatfix has seven offices across the US, India, UK, Germany, Singapore, and Australia and a presence across 40+ countries.
